Output 6875c527bfd59409edcdc2e5776cf93a8f0777319b59ea39c51a3744e26c1921:1

value
1884896
script pubkey
OP_0 OP_PUSHBYTES_20 bb0f7a23783c3d2b918bb09d700ea46cf6f67afd
address
ltc1qhv8h5gmc8s7jhyvtkzwhqr4ydnm0v7hap4drz8
transaction
6875c527bfd59409edcdc2e5776cf93a8f0777319b59ea39c51a3744e26c1921
spent
true